The show centers on high-achievement founders, operators, and thinkers who blend business growth with personal performance. Episodes frequently explore brand building, fundraising, product-market fit, and scaling, often through founder-led storytelling, practical tactics, and real-world pivots. Listeners can expect actionable takeaways on growth strategies, community and culture, and navigating markets with a purposeful, wellness-minded lens. A notable strengths are the mentoring-style segments, deep dives into pricing, customer-centric testing, and international expansion stories from diverse industries such as wellness, food and beverage, luxury tech, and fintech.
